What Is Hims? A Quick Breakdown

Founded in 2017 by Andrew Dudum, Hims & Hers Health, Inc. began as an online wellness platform offering men discreet access to FDA-approved treatments for hair loss, erectile dysfunction (ED), and skin care.

What started as a direct-to-consumer startup quickly expanded into telemedicine, mental health, and even primary care.

🌐 Hims offers:

Hair loss treatments (Minoxidil, Finasteride)

ED medications (Sildenafil, Tadalafil)

Mental health support (therapy, antidepressants)

Skincare (acne treatment, anti-aging)

Supplements & wellness kits

All of this is accessible from your phone, without awkward doctor visits.

The Mental Health Revolution

One of the most impressive pivots Hims made was entering the mental health space. Many men suffer from anxiety, depression, or burnout but avoid therapy due to stigma.

Hims changed that by offering:

Online therapy with licensed therapists

Medication (SSRIs like Sertraline)

Anonymous consultations

Affordable monthly plans

This helped countless men finally open up and seek help without fear of judgment.

Criticism and Controversy: Not All Smooth Sailing

Of course, the rise hasn’t been perfect.

⚠️ Common Criticisms:

Over-commercialization of sensitive health issues

Concerns about overprescription or fast consultations

“Instagram-style” branding possibly downplaying seriousness

Still, most agree that Hims has done more to destigmatize men's health than any brand in recent memory.

FAQ: All About Hims

1. Is Hims legit or just hype?

Yes, Hims is legit. All consultations are conducted by licensed healthcare professionals, and products are FDA-approved where applicable.

2. Do you need a prescription for Hims products?

Yes, for medications like Finasteride or Sildenafil, a prescription is required, which Hims provides after your telehealth consultation.

3. Is Hims only for hair loss and ED?

No. Hims also covers skincare, mental health, supplements, and sexual wellness — with new categories launching frequently.

4. Is Hims safe to use long-term?

When used as prescribed and monitored by their licensed professionals, Hims treatments are considered safe. Always follow your care plan.

5. How much does Hims cost per month?

Pricing varies. Hair loss plans start at around $20/month, ED treatments around $30, and therapy sessions at $85. Bundled plans offer savings.
